Context: Ardenfell line margins slipped three points over two quarters. Drivers: input steel costs, aggressive discounting at the Westmoor branch, and a stale price book. Proposal: uplift list prices four percent, tighten discount authority to regional level, sunset the two lowest-margin SKUs. Risk: volume loss at Halverton accounts, estimated under two percent. Decision requested at Thursday's review. Modelling assumptions are in the appendix pack. The commercial reasoning leadership wants kept close is noted directly below.

board note of tajop-yajof: The finance team signed off on a budget of $77.6 million for Project Pramir.

Step 7: Update the watchdog on the Pinefold kiosks. The old watchdog only checked if the Brambleview app process existed, which is why frozen screens sat there looking alive all weekend. The new one pings the UI thread and reboots the kiosk if it misses three heartbeats in a row. Roll it out site by site — don't push to all of the Harwick Mall units at once, or you'll get a reboot storm during opening hours. The watchdog ships with these defaults:

deployment values, tawif-kageg:
zorael:
  log_level: debug
  metrics_host: metrics.zorael.qorvelsys.internal
  pin: 3988
  pool_size: 32

Finance Review Summary — Corvane Product Line Pricing

Prepared for sales leads.

Our review of the Corvane line shows current list prices sit roughly 8% below comparable offerings, while gross margin has slipped to 31% due to component cost inflation. We recommend a staged increase: 4% at the next catalog refresh, with a further 3% contingent on renewal rates holding. Discount authority should be tightened to 10% without director approval. Volume customers will receive advance notice. The rationale tied to our broader plans is noted below.

board note of tahog-yagef: Headcount on the Ralael team goes from 9 to 80 by the end of April. Gross margin on Ralael came in at 15 percent against a plan of 5 percent.

Title: Flaky integration tests in Tollgate payments service

The settlement-retry suite fails roughly one run in five on the Brinmore CI pool, always on timeout rather than assertion. Suspect shared fixture contention with the ledger mock. Proposal: isolate fixtures per worker and bump timeouts pending investigation. The failing pipeline is identified by the trace token below.

pipeline stamp: htk31_3c6b63a1fd55b8745625d3b6ce9c5fc